    Worked like a charm! Each half only took 5 minutes and was cooked to perfection! Thanks for this easy recipe. I filled each half with diced fresh pears, honey, pecans, dried cranberries, and a touch of light margarine.

    This method cuts the time it takes to cook acorn squash down by 75%, and it tastes great! All I add is a drizzle of honey.

    This is the way I've always microwaved acorn squash--except I cover with wax paper not plastic wrap. Excellent!
